¶ 1 Bridgestone Retail Tire Operations ("Bridgestone") and Old Republic Insurance Company/Sedgwick CMS (collectively, "petitioners") challenge the award of workers' compensation benefits to Carl Truelock. Petitioners contend an employee who loses teeth in an industrial accident must prove disfigurement in order to recover permanent partial disability benefits under Arizona Revised Statutes ("A.R.S.") section 23-1044(B)(22).
